Game freezes on “Now Loading” screen. Fix: Use a different POPS version. Install “POPSLoader” plugin on PSP to switch between POPS 3.01, 3.40, or 4.01. Tekken 2 works best on POPS 3.71 or above. Tekken 2 Psp Eboot

Fast forward to the era of the PlayStation Portable (PSP). Sony’s handheld was a powerhouse capable of emulating PlayStation One games natively thanks to its built-in (PSOne emulator for PSP). This opened the door for fans to convert their favorite PS1 games into Eboot files —signed, compressed executable files that run directly on Custom Firmware (CFW) PSPs.

Unlike some ports that cut content or change moves, the Eboot version is a 1:1 copy of the PlayStation release. That means all 25 characters, the hidden “Devil” mode, and the hilarious character endings are fully intact. No censoring, no missing frames.

In the pantheon of fighting games, few titles command as much respect as Tekken 2 . Released in arcades in 1995 and on the original PlayStation in 1996, Namco’s sequel refined the 3D combat formula, introduced iconic characters like Bryan Fury and Lei Wulong, and delivered a soundtrack that still echoes in the minds of 90s gamers. However, as technology moves forward, original PlayStation discs become harder to find, and the consoles themselves succumb to the ravages of time.

Converting this to PSP via Eboot means taking that 50-hour completionist journey (unlocking Dr. Boskonovitch in Force Mode) with you on the bus or a flight.
